Output ebd283bad86aa55058907f4f90aa5bf526240912c474b2d226df429c041a96d7:0

value
826160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b88f901c665b227f3f2a3ce7b70e2b750d05eb4 OP_EQUAL
address
3CxD8AgfCWbzuEjT4vH2VBuZ9UvSbL9ryD
transaction
ebd283bad86aa55058907f4f90aa5bf526240912c474b2d226df429c041a96d7
confirmations
374381
spent
true